Etymology 1 edit

From Aramaic תתא.

Alternative forms edit

Prefix edit

תַּת (tat)

  1. Infra-, sub-, under-.
Usage notes edit
  • Typically used to form calques from English and other languages.
  • Sometimes attached to the following word via a hyphen; otherwise, separated by a space.
